EVENT DESCRIPTION
Armed with a dating app and irrepressible optimism, Ruby – a 32-year-old, self-proclaimed big brown girl from Singapore – dives back into the dating scene after a seven-year break. As she embarks on a series of encounters, based on the real-life dating experiences of plus-size women of colour, the audience are invited to help play matchmaker.
Big Brown Girl is an interactive one-woman musical comedy co-created by Singaporean actor and singer Ross Nasir and writer-director Melissa Sim of the Singapore-based theatre company How Drama.
Alone on stage, Nasir moves between dates chosen by the audience, weaving tales of Ruby’s rendezvous with original musical numbers and candid storytelling. Behind the laughs, Big Brown Girl is a warm-hearted show about searching for connection that unfolds in new ways with each performance.
